This fixes a couple typos I happened across.
There are actually a lot of inconsistencies in the in-program help,
but I didn't feel like trying to clean that up, so I just filed a bug.

Tom

frysk-core/frysk/hpd/ChangeLog:
2008-03-01  Tom Tromey  <tromey@redhat.com>

	* RunCommand.java (RunCommand): Fix typo.
	* LoadCommand.java (LoadCommand): Add missing spaces.

diff --git a/frysk-core/frysk/hpd/LoadCommand.java b/frysk-core/frysk/hpd/LoadCommand.java
index c39ae2c..d402a23 100644
--- a/frysk-core/frysk/hpd/LoadCommand.java
+++ b/frysk-core/frysk/hpd/LoadCommand.java
@@ -64,8 +64,8 @@ public class LoadCommand extends ParameterizedCommand {
 	      "The load command lets the user examine information about"
 	      + " an executable file without actually running it.  An"
 	      + " executable must be loaded with this command before it"
-	      + " can be run with either the 'start' or 'run' command."
-	      + " If no args are entered a list of the loaded procs(if any)"
+	      + " can be run with either the 'start' or 'run' command. "
+	      + " If no args are entered a list of the loaded procs (if any)"
 	      + " is displayed.\nNo arguments to be passed to the proc are"
 	      + " entered here.  Those arguments are passed to the proc(s)"
 	      + " via the 'start' or 'run' commands.");
diff --git a/frysk-core/frysk/hpd/RunCommand.java b/frysk-core/frysk/hpd/RunCommand.java
index f78fb5e..30c6082 100644
--- a/frysk-core/frysk/hpd/RunCommand.java
+++ b/frysk-core/frysk/hpd/RunCommand.java
@@ -1,6 +1,6 @@
 // This file is part of the program FRYSK.
 //
-// Copyright 2007, Red Hat Inc.
+// Copyright 2007, 2008, Red Hat Inc.
 //
 // FRYSK is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ify it
 // under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by
@@ -43,7 +43,7 @@ class RunCommand extends StartRun {
     // Used to synchronize with updateAttached method
     RunCommand() {
 	super("run program and immediately attach",
-	      "run <arguments*> || <--norags>",
+	      "run <arguments*> || <--noargs>",
 	      "The run command alllows the debugger to run a(any) program(s)"
 	      + " that has(have) been previously loaded via a load or"
 	      + " core command.  The run command can accept arguments to"
